Located south of Detroit, Downriver refers to a vast collection of cities and townships nestled alongside the western banks of the Detroit River. Among the 18 communities considered to be part of Downriver are Taylor, Romulus, Allen Park, Southgate, and Trenton.
Northern Downriver communities tend to be more suburban whereas the southern Downriver communities are more rural. Residents throughout the region enjoy the area’s ample opportunities for outdoor recreation along the river, including activities like fishing, boating, and birdwatching, in addition to hiking the extensive network of trails in the area. Downriver is especially popular among commuters for its proximity to Downtown Detroit and multiple major highways.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
